# Reading retention curves to catch churn before it shows up in revenue
Six months into 2025, a mid-size outdoor apparel retailer noticed something strange in their cohort data. Revenue was flat, even slightly up year over year. But when their marketing analyst plotted retention curves by monthly signup cohort, she saw the December cohort dropping to half its starting size by month three, far faster than any cohort from the prior year. Nobody in finance had flagged a problem. Revenue looked fine because new customer acquisition was masking the leak. By the time that erosion would have shown up in quarterly revenue, the retailer would have already lost the ability to fix it cheaply.
This is the core skill of this lesson: reading a retention curve as an early warning radar, months before churn becomes a revenue story.
A retention curve plots the percentage of a customer cohort (customers who made their first purchase in the same period, say January 2026) who are still active in each subsequent period.
Basic formula:
Retention rate (month N) = (customers from the cohort still active in month N) / (total customers in the original cohort) x 100
"Active" needs a strict definition for retail: usually one purchase within a rolling window (30, 60, or 90 days depending on purchase frequency norms in your category). A grocery retailer might use a 30-day window; a furniture retailer might use 180 days, because nobody buys a sofa monthly.
The curve almost always drops steeply at first, then flattens into a "shelf." That shelf is your loyal base. The shape of the drop, and where it flattens, tells you more than the revenue line ever will.
Revenue is a lagging indicator. It's the sum of two moving parts: new customer acquisition and existing customer repeat behavior. When acquisition is strong, it can hide retention decay for one, two, even three quarters.
Cohort retention curves isolate the repeat behavior of a single group over time, stripped of the noise from new acquisition. That isolation is what makes them predictive rather than descriptive.
Concrete mechanism: if your month-3 retention for recent cohorts falls from an estimated 35% to 25% (both figures illustrative), that gap compounds. Retention benchmarks vary enormously by category, so treat these as directional estimates, not universal targets:
The absolute number matters less than the trend across cohorts. A retailer with 25% month-3 retention that has been stable for two years is healthier than one with 35% that's declining 3 points per quarter.
You don't need a full analytics stack to start. A basic cohort retention table can be built in a spreadsheet from transaction-level data (customer ID, order date, order value).
Cohort Month | Month 0 | Month 1 | Month 2 | Month 3
Jan 2026 | 100% | 42% | 31% | 27%
Feb 2026 | 100% | 40% | 29% | 24%
Mar 2026 | 100% | 38% | 26% | 19%Reading this table: each row is a cohort, each column is time since acquisition. Scan down each column, not just across rows. If month-3 retention is declining cohort over cohort (27% to 24% to 19%), that's your early warning signal, well before it shows up as a dip in trailing-twelve-month revenue.
Tools like Google Analytics 4 (free, event-based web analytics) and most e-commerce platforms (Shopify, Salesforce Commerce Cloud) have built-in cohort retention reports. Spotting the drop is only step one. The response should be targeted, not a blanket discount blast.
1. Segment the cohort by acquisition channel. If paid social-acquired customers are churning faster than email-acquired ones, the issue may be acquisition quality, not product or service.
2. Check the first-purchase category. Sometimes decay is concentrated in one product line (a specific shoe model, a promotional bundle) rather than the whole cohort.
3. Time a win-back campaign to the curve, not to intuition. If your data shows most churn happens between month 2 and month 3, that's when a retention email or loyalty nudge has maximum leverage, not month 6.
4. Watch engagement metrics as a leading layer above retention itself: email open rates, app session frequency, loyalty point redemption. These often move even before the purchase-based retention curve bends, giving you a second, earlier tripwire.
